Blackbutt Creek Walk, Killara and Gordon, Sydney Australia, March 21, 2008, white cap, depressed center, lots of dirt on cap, in leaf litter, cream gills, distant, stout stem, snaps like russula, common, no latex (but old specimens). Distant gills makes us think not a lactarius, but apart from cap and stem color, very similar in morphology to lactarius clarkeae ref 2008032201 Picture ref: 903 Gallery ref: 23
